Tracing setup for the Harkwell review. Each service in the Lumenpost mesh forwards a trace header minted by the Glassfern gateway; reviewers should confirm that the propagation middleware is registered before any auth filters, or spans will be orphaned. The collector sidecar samples at 10% in staging and 100% under load tests. To let the collector push spans to the Fennick backend, the agent reads one entry from its env file. Append this line to tracing.env:

sealed setting: LEDGER_TOKEN20=6148d35bbb480b0ab79e

## Authentication

The Grainloft CSV import wizard authenticates against the internal Ledgerbridge service before any rows are parsed. If you are on call and imports are failing with a 401, check that the wizard's service credential has not been rotated without a config update. The wizard reads its credential at startup only, so a restart is required after any change. Validation runs per-batch, and a stale credential will fail every batch identically. For staging recovery, use the key shown below.

app token of fajop-fahif = qvz4-AnML

### Step 2: Extract the User Module

This step carves the user module out of the Bramblecore monolith into its own service. Authentication paths are unchanged; only profile reads and writes move. Verify that the new service's role has no grants beyond the `users` schema before cutover. Point the extracted service at its dedicated database using the connection string that follows.

database URL for bahop-yagep: mssql://sildor_svc:35ha7jz@db-fb6d.nelvrodyn.example:5432/casath

Ticket: Cursor pagination broken on the Quillmark public REST API. On-call: clients report that page tokens return 401 after the second request. Cause: the token-signing credential for the internal Pagegate service expired overnight, so issued cursors fail validation. Restarting the API does not help. A rotated credential is ready; update the Pagegate config with the key below.

app token of tagug-hahaf = kto2_9v

**Day one — lost-badge drill.** Quick one for whoever's shepherding the new starter at Moxleigh House: walk them through what to do if they lose their badge. Short version — tell reception straight away so the old badge gets deactivated, then head to the facilities hatch on Level 1 for a replacement. Until the new badge arrives, they can use the temporary visitor door with the code below.

staff pass of kagep-yahag = bdg-WJJNZ-91948